The Rise of Puerto Rican Baseball: A Historical Overview
Alright, let's go back in time, guys, and explore the history of Puerto Rican baseball. The sport's roots are incredibly deep. It goes back to the late 19th century. Baseball started to grow in popularity. American soldiers brought the game to the island. It quickly became more than just a sport. It integrated into the culture of Puerto Rico. The early days were all about learning and adaptation. Puerto Ricans embraced baseball with open arms. They made the game their own. Local leagues and teams emerged, sparking a competitive spirit. This grew the love for the game throughout the island. The early 20th century marked a critical time for Puerto Rican baseball. It saw the rise of legendary players who would set the standard. These players became symbols of pride and inspiration. They were instrumental in the sport's growth. The 1930s and 1940s were particularly important. It was a time of increased organization and professionalism. The Puerto Rican Professional Baseball League was established, providing a platform for top talent. This league was crucial in developing players. It gave them the opportunity to compete at a high level. It also gave them a way to get noticed by major league scouts. The impact of World War II should not be ignored. It had a major effect on the league. Many players served in the military. This led to a temporary decline in activity. However, after the war, baseball in Puerto Rico bounced back stronger than before. The post-war era brought more excitement and passion to the game.
The league was revitalized. New stars emerged, and fans returned in droves. Baseball became a major part of Puerto Rican identity. The game brought people together. It helped to overcome social and economic divides. Puerto Rican baseball began to gain international recognition. This was aided by the success of players who moved on to the major leagues. These players became ambassadors of Puerto Rican baseball. They showed the world the talent and passion of the island.
